Nine schools’ deciders to be staged in Ballymena

The Northern Ireland Schools’ Football Association is hosting its annual finals day at Ballymena Showgrounds on Wednesday (26 April).

The event will feature the finals of nine Northern Ireland schools’ competitions - from under-12 to under-18 level - with the main game of the day being the U16 Cup decider between St Columb’s College of Derry-Londonderry and St Patrick’s Belfast. 

NISFA chairman Paul Kerr said: “I am very pleased that we are holding the schools’ cup finals day at Ballymena Showgrounds. Having such a fantastic facility to showcase schools’ football is wonderful and adds to the occasion for the young players who have achieved so much in getting to the finals of the largest inter-schools sports competition in the country.

“I would like to pay tribute to the teachers who put so much time and effort into getting their teams to this stage of the season and thank the school principals for their continued support. It is a great achievement getting to a national cup final and this is only achieved by hard work, both staff and students giving up their free time and dedication.  

“The Schools’ Cup is such a prestigious competition, with so many former internationals and current internationals having played for their schools in this competition. For some of the players it will be the highlight of their football careers, for others it will be a stepping stone to greater achievements.

“I would like to extend to every player my best wishes and hope that they all play well. Every player will remember this finals day for the rest of their lives, therefore I would encourage everyone to support all the pupils in their endeavours to be victorious.”   

The finals being staged in Ballymena on Wednesday are:

U12 Cup

Holy Cross Strabane v St Columb’s College (11am kick-off) 

U12 Plate

Abbey Community College v Ballyclare Secondary (12.30pm)

U13 Cup

St Colman’s Ballynahinch v St Patrick’s Lisburn (11am) 

U14 Cup

Our Lady and St Patrick’s Knock v St Columb’s College (3pm)

U14 Plate

Dalriada v Lurgan Junior High (12.30pm)

U15 Plate

Newry High School v St Joseph’s Donaghmore (11am)

U16 Cup

St Columb’s College v St Patrick’s Belfast (1pm)

U16 Plate

Abbey Community College v Dromore High School (2.30pm) 

U18 Plate

NRC Coleraine v SERC Lisburn (11am)
